Buyer’s Guide: 3 Key Factors to Consider
Weight Capacity & Stability
Always check the manufacturer’s stated weight limit to ensure it safely supports the user. Look for reinforced frames and non-slip, suction-cup feet for maximum stability and to prevent dangerous slips in the tub.
Adjustability & Comfort
A chair with adjustable height ensures a proper and comfortable fit for different tub heights and user needs. Padded armrests and a backrest provide crucial support and comfort, especially for longer bathing sessions.
Material & Drainage
Choose a chair made from rust-proof materials like aluminum and with a slatted or perforated seat. This allows water to drain quickly, keeping the user drier and preventing the growth of mold and mildew.
Frequently Asked Questions
What is the most important feature in a shower chair?
Stability is paramount. Look for a model with a sturdy frame, a wide base, and non-slip rubber feet to prevent accidents in the wet shower environment.
How do I choose the right height?
Measure from the floor to the back of the user’s knees while they are standing. An adjustable chair is best as it allows you to fine-tune the height for optimal safety and comfort.
Are shower chairs with backs and arms better?
Yes, for most elderly users. A back provides crucial support for resting, and arms offer stability when sitting down and standing up, making the process much safer.
Can a shower chair be used in a bathtub?
Absolutely. Many shower chairs are designed specifically for use inside a tub. Ensure the legs are adjustable to accommodate the tub’s ledge and the chair is stable on the tub floor.
What does FSA/HSA eligible mean?
It means the shower chair may be purchased using your Flexible Spending Account or Health Savings Account funds, as it is considered a qualified medical expense.
